Title of article :
Object-oriented modeling approach to surface
water quality management

Abstract :
The lack of sufficient water quality data in many places hinders the efforts of surface water quality modeling, and therefore affects
the process of water quality management. In this paper, the potential of an object-oriented simulation environment for surface water
quality management, based on the concepts of system dynamics (OO-SD), is discussed. The characteristics, along with a brief
explanation, of the OO-SD approach are provided. A case study on the use of the OO-SD modeling approach for surface water
quality management in southeastern Kentucky, USA, is described to highlight key features of the approach. In a later section,
advantages and present shortcomings of the OO-SD approach to model hydrologic systems are discussed. The potential use of the
proposed approach, especially in data-poor conditions, and the challenges that lie ahead of hydrologists to fully exploit such
a modeling approach are identified.
